Transaction befb89d044be7e6907621c8b14e25d0bded0ecfde5c4033c4627174be3fd5e6a
1 Input
1 Output
-
befb89d044be7e6907621c8b14e25d0bded0ecfde5c4033c4627174be3fd5e6a:0
- value
- 508279
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 834527db181d2e9e33d0a19280f0986910bacd6b3d685d6be8f1dfb573504958
- address
- bc1psdzj0kccr5hfuv7s5xfgpuycdygt4ntt845966lg780m2u6sf9vqv3zr8t